Detailed Description

a class to create jump transform from a pair of residues

This class is to create possible jump transforms between a pair of residues when their sidechains are locked in certain geometry constraints. It starts from the predefined constraints and takes backbone-independent rotamer conformation into account and reversely generate their backbone positions. Then a jump transform is measured.
